Znaki
Ko poskusite ustvariti novo podjetje v programu Microsoft Dynamics GP, prejmete to sporočilo o napaki:
Namestitev database DatabaseName ni uspela! Pripomočki za Microsoft Dynamics GP se bodo zdaj zaustavili.
Ko kliknete V redu,se vrnete v okno Dodatna opravila. Ko zaženete gp za Microsoft Dynamics, novo podjetje ni prikazano na seznamu razpoložljivih podjetij. Vendar pa je nova zbirka podatkov podjetja prikazana v Microsoft SQL Server.
Razlog
Do te težave pride, če določite rezervirano ključno SQL Server kot ID podjetja novega podjetja. Rezervirane ključne SQL Server ključne besede vključujejo te ključne besede:
-
CROSS
-
GRANT
-
ALL
-
UPDATE
-
FROM
-
SET
Rezervirane ključne SQL Server niso podprte kot ID-ji podjetja v gp za Microsoft Dynamics. Če želite ugotoviti, ali je beseda rezervirana za SQL Server, vnesite to besedo v okno poizvedbe v oknu poizvedbe v SQL Server 2005 Management Studio ali v okno poizvedbe v analizatorju poizvedbe. Če postane beseda zatemnjena ali če postane modra, je beseda ključna beseda, SQL Server besedo. Če beseda ostane črna, jo lahko uporabite kot veljaven ID podjetja v gp storitve Microsoft Dynamics.
Rešitev
Če želite odpraviti to težavo, odstranite zbirko podatkov podjetja skupaj s sklicem na ID podjetja, ki ni veljaven. Nato znova ustvarite podjetje. To naredite tako.
SQL Server 2005
-
V računalniku, v katerem se izvaja SQL Server 2005, kliknite Začetek ,pokažite na Programi, pokažite na Microsoft SQL Server 2005, kliknite SQL Server Management Studio innato vzpostavite povezavo s primerkom strežnika SQL Server, v katerem so zbirke podatkov skupine Microsoft Dynamics.
-
Razširite zbirkepodatkov in poiščite novo zbirko podatkov podjetja, ki ste jo ustvarili. Poiščite na primer CROSS.
-
Z desno tipko miške kliknite zbirko podatkov podjetja in nato kliknite Izbriši.
-
V oknu Brisanje predmeta kliknite V redu.
-
V SQL Server Management Studio kliknite Nova poizvedba.
-
Če želite odstraniti sklic na neveljaven ID podjetja, vnesite to izjavo, nato pa kliknite Execute (Izvedej).
izbrišite DYNAMICS.. DB_Upgrade kjer db_name = 'DatabaseName'Opomba V tej izjavi zamenjajte DatabaseName z imenom te zbirke podatkov. Zamenjajte na primer DatabaseName s CROSS.
-
Zaženite orodja Microsoft Dynamics GP Utilities in nato ustvarite novo podjetje. V polje ID podjetja vnesite ID podjetja, ki ni rezerviran za SQL Server ključne besede.
SQL Server 2000
-
V računalniku, v katerem se izvaja SQL Server 2000, zaženite Enterprise Manager.
-
Razširite Microsoft SQL Servers(Strežniki) , razširite SQL Server Group, razširite primerek zbirke podatkov SQL Server, v katerem so zbirke podatkov gp storitve Microsoft Dynamics, razširite zbirke podatkov in poiščite novo zbirko podatkov podjetja, ki ste jo ustvarili. Poiščite na primer CROSS.
-
Z desno tipko miške kliknite zbirko podatkov podjetja in nato kliknite Izbriši.
-
Kliknite Da, da potrdite odstranitev zbirke podatkov.
-
Zaženite analizator poizvedb in nato vzpostavite povezavo s primerkom podatkov SQL Server na katerih so zbirke podatkov Microsoft Dynamics GP.
-
Če želite odstraniti sklic na neveljaven ID podjetja, vnesite to izjavo in pritisnite F5.
izbrišite DYNAMICS.. DB_Upgrade kjer db_name = 'DatabaseName'Opomba V tej izjavi zamenjajte DatabaseName z imenom te zbirke podatkov. Zamenjajte na primer DatabaseName s CROSS.
-
Zaženite orodja Microsoft Dynamics GP Utilities in nato ustvarite novo podjetje. V polje ID podjetja vnesite ID podjetja, ki ni rezerviran za SQL Server ključne besede.